Hubble S-100A 1.2kWh 12.8V 100Ah Lithium Iron Phosphate (LiFePO₄) battery
The Hubble S-100A is the latest addition to the S-Series range and is designed as a high-performance lithium drop-in replacement for traditional lead-acid batteries. Engineered for reliability, long service life, and enhanced safety, it is ideal for upgrading existing AGM or VRLA battery systems in residential, commercial, and backup power installations.
Built with 1st life prismatic LiFePO₄ cells and an internal Battery Management System (BMS), the S-100A protects against over-charge, over-discharge, and over-temperature conditions while ensuring smooth, stable operation. Its flexible configuration allows installation in 12V, 24V, 36V, or 48V systems when connected in series.

Technical Specifications – Hubble S-100A:
Nominal Voltage: 12.8 V
Rated Capacity (5HR): 100 Ah
Nominal Energy: 1.2 kWh
Discharge Ending Voltage: 12 V
Charging Limited Voltage: 14 V
Max Continuous Charge Current: 100 A
Max Continuous Discharge Current: 100 A
C Rating: 1.0 C
Depth of Discharge: 100%
Parallel Configuration: Up to 4 parallel strings
Maximum Configuration: 4 in series with 4 banks in parallel (16 batteries total)
Physical Specifications:
Dimensions (W × D × H): 305 × 170 × 220 mm
Weight: ±10.5 kg
Outer Material: Black polypropylene plastic
IP Rating: IP65
Performance & Lifespan:
Cycle Life: ±4000 cycles @ 1C
Design Life: ±15 years
Operating Conditions:
Charging Temperature: 0°C to +55°C
Discharging Temperature: −20°C to +55°C
Storage Temperature: −20°C to +55°C
